What Is A Cold Room (Medical)?
A Cold Room (Medical), also known as a medical cold storage facility or a pharmaceutical refrigerator, is a specialized, temperature-controlled environment designed for the safe and effective storage of sensitive medical supplies. These facilities are critical for maintaining the efficacy and safety of a wide range of medical products, from vaccines and pharmaceuticals to blood products and diagnostic reagents. In the demanding climate of Congo (Kinshasa), where ambient temperatures can fluctuate significantly, a reliable cold room is paramount to ensuring the integrity of these life-saving materials.
The primary function of a medical cold room is to maintain a precise and stable temperature range, typically between +2°C to +8°C for refrigerated items and -20°C to -80°C for frozen items. This consistent temperature control prevents the degradation of temperature-sensitive medical products, which can lose their potency, become less effective, or even pose health risks if exposed to improper temperatures. Advanced monitoring systems and backup power solutions are often integrated to guarantee uninterrupted operation, even in the face of power outages or other environmental challenges.
- Vaccine Storage: Essential for maintaining the cold chain for routine immunizations and outbreak response, ensuring vaccines remain viable from manufacturer to patient.
- Pharmaceutical Management: Preserves the quality and efficacy of various medications, including antibiotics, insulin, and chemotherapy drugs, preventing spoilage and loss of therapeutic effect.
- Blood and Blood Product Storage: Crucial for storing blood, plasma, and other blood components at specific temperatures to prevent bacterial growth and maintain their functional integrity for transfusions.
- Laboratory Reagents and Samples: Safeguards diagnostic kits, laboratory reagents, and biological samples, ensuring accurate test results and the preservation of research materials.

Installation Process For Cold Room (Medical)
Ensuring the optimal performance and longevity of your medical cold room in Congo (Kinshasa) begins with a meticulous installation process. We understand the critical nature of temperature-sensitive medical supplies and have developed a streamlined, professional approach to guarantee a seamless setup.
Site Preparation: Laying The Foundation For Success
Before delivery, our expert team will conduct a thorough site assessment. This crucial step involves evaluating the designated installation area to ensure it meets all necessary specifications. We will verify structural integrity, assess electrical supply capacity and stability, confirm adequate ventilation, and identify the most efficient pathway for equipment delivery. Proper site preparation is paramount to prevent delays and ensure the cold room operates efficiently from day one.
Delivery And Unpacking: Precision Handling
Our dedicated logistics team will manage the secure and timely delivery of your medical cold room components to your facility in Congo (Kinshasa). Our personnel are trained in handling sensitive equipment, ensuring all panels, refrigeration units, and accessories are transported without damage. Upon arrival, we will carefully unpack all components, meticulously inspecting them for any signs of transit damage before commencing the installation.
Installation Steps: Building For Reliability
Our skilled technicians will then proceed with the installation, following a precise sequence of steps:
- Assembly of Insulated Panels: The pre-fabricated insulated panels are expertly fitted together to form the main structure of the cold room, ensuring a tight seal to maintain consistent internal temperatures.
- Installation of Refrigeration System: The condensing unit, evaporator, and associated pipework are strategically installed and connected, adhering to strict safety and performance standards.
- Electrical Connections: Our certified electricians will safely connect the refrigeration system to your power supply, ensuring all wiring meets local regulations and electrical codes for optimal performance and safety.
- Door Installation and Sealing: The specialized medical-grade door is installed and adjusted to ensure a perfect, airtight seal, preventing temperature fluctuations and unauthorized access.
- Internal Fixtures and Shelving: Any required internal shelving, lighting, or monitoring systems are installed to create a functional and organized storage environment.
Calibration And Commissioning: Fine-tuning For Accuracy
Once the physical installation is complete, the critical phase of calibration and commissioning begins. This involves:
- Initial System Start-up: The refrigeration system is powered on and monitored closely during its initial run.
- Temperature Calibration: Highly accurate calibrated thermometers and data loggers are used to precisely set and verify the target temperature range required for your specific medical supplies. This process can take several hours to ensure stability.
- System Testing: We conduct comprehensive operational tests, including door cycling, defrost cycles, and alarm system checks, to confirm the cold room functions as intended under various conditions.
- User Training: Our team will provide essential training to your personnel on the operation, basic maintenance, and alarm protocols of the cold room.
Upon successful completion and verification, a commissioning certificate will be issued, confirming your medical cold room is ready for reliable operation, safeguarding your vital temperature-sensitive inventory.

How Much Is A Cold Room (Medical) In Congo (Kinshasa)?
The cost of a medical cold room in Congo (Kinshasa) can vary significantly, depending on several factors including size, cooling capacity, materials, brand, and specific features required. However, to provide a general idea, you can expect to invest in the range of 15,000,000 to 80,000,000+ Congolese Francs (CDF). This broad range accounts for everything from smaller, modular units designed for individual clinics to larger, custom-built cold storage facilities for hospitals or distribution centers.
Factors that will influence the final price include:
- Size and Volume: Larger capacity cold rooms naturally require more materials and advanced engineering, driving up the cost.
- Cooling Technology and Redundancy: High-precision temperature control, backup cooling systems, and specialized refrigeration units for sensitive vaccines or medications will increase the price.
- Construction Materials and Insulation: High-quality, food-grade, and robust insulation panels are essential for maintaining stable temperatures and will impact the overall investment.
- Brand and Manufacturer Reputation: Reputable international brands or established local suppliers may command higher prices due to their proven reliability and after-sales support.
- Installation and Commissioning: The complexity of installation, including site preparation, electrical work, and ensuring proper operational functionality, will be factored into the quote.
- Additional Features: Options like data logging, remote monitoring, humidity control, and emergency power backup systems will add to the expense.
